随着互联网的迅猛发展,网页设计逐渐走向高效、美观和用户友好的方向。HTML5作为最新一代的网页标记语言,凭借其强大的功能和灵活的应用,成为了现代网页开发的核心。当我们提到“HTML5做网页的代码”时,实际上是在探讨如何利用HTML5的各种特性来构建更丰富、更具交互性的网页。
1. HTML5的基本结构
我们来了解一下HTML5文档的基本结构。一个标准的HTML5页面通常包括以下几个部分:
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>我的第一网页</title>
<link rel="stylesheet" href="styles.css">
</head>
<body>
<header>
<h1>欢迎来到我的网站</h1>
</header>
<nav>
<ul>
<li><a href="#home">首页</a></li>
<li><a href="#about">关于</a></li>
<li><a href="#contact">联系</a></li>
</ul>
</nav>
<section>
<h2>关于我们</h2>
<p>这里是关于我们的一些信息。</p>
</section>
<footer>
<p>© 2023 我的个人网站</p>
</footer>
</body>
</html>
1.1 结构解析
<!DOCTYPE html>
: 声明文档类型,告诉浏览器这是一个HTML5文档。<html lang="zh">
: 指定语言为中文,有助于搜索引擎优化(SEO)。<meta>
标签: 提供页面的元数据,如字符集和视口设置,确保网页在不同设备上的良好显示。
2. HTML5新特性
HTML5引入了许多新元素和属性,使得网页开发更加便捷和灵活。以下是一些值得注意的新特性:
2.1 语义化元素
HTML5添加了许多新的语义化元素,例如<header>
、<footer>
、<nav>
、<article>
和<section>
等。这些元素使得网页结构更加清晰,有助于增强可读性,并提高搜索引擎的索引效果。
2.2 多媒体支持
使用HTML5,开发者可以轻松地在网页中嵌入视频和音频。以下是一个简单的音频示例:
<audio controls>
<source src="audio/example.mp3" type="audio/mpeg">
您的浏览器不支持音频元素。
</audio>
视频的嵌入也变得更加简便:
<video width="320" height="240" controls>
<source src="video/example.mp4" type="video/mp4">
您的浏览器不支持视频标签。
</video>
2.3 表单改进
HTML5对表单进行了显著改进,增加了新的输入类型和属性。例如,使用<input type="email">
可以自动验证用户输入的电子邮件格式:
<form>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<input type="submit" value="提交">
</form>
3. 实用的HTML5示例
3.1 创建一个简单的网页
下面是一个更完整的HTML5示例,它展示了如何使用不同的元素来构建一个简单的网页:
<!DOCTYPE html>
<html lang="zh">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>简单的网站示例</title>
<style>
body { font-family: Arial, sans-serif; }
header, footer { background-color: #f8f8f8; padding: 20px; text-align: center; }
nav { margin: 20px 0; }
section { margin: 20px; padding: 20px; border: 1px solid #ccc; }
</style>
</head>
<body>
<header>
<h1>欢迎访问我的网站</h1>
</header>
<nav>
<ul>
<li><a href="#home">首页</a></li>
<li><a href="#services">服务</a></li>
<li><a href="#contact">联系</a></li>
</ul>
</nav>
<section>
<h2>我们的服务</h2>
<p>我们提供优质的服务满足您的需求。</p>
</section>
<footer>
<p>© 2023 我的个人项目</p>
</footer>
</body>
</html>
4. SEO优化技巧
使用HTML5构建网页时,搜索引擎优化(SEO)是一个不可忽视的重要环节。以下是一些有效的SEO优化技巧:
4.1 使用语义化标签
选择合适的标签可以增强网页的可读性,并帮助搜索引擎更好地理解网页内容。例如,使用<article>
标签来包裹博客文章内容。
4.2 优化页面标题和描述
每个网页都应该有一个清晰的标题和相应的meta描述,它们不仅对用户友好,也对搜索引擎的抓取有帮助:
<title>最好的网页开发示例 - HTML5教程</title>
<meta name="description" content="学习如何使用HTML5构建现代网页,获取实用的开发实例和技巧。">
4.3 使用Alt属性
为每个图像添加描述性的alt
属性可以提高网站的可访问性,并在搜索引擎中获得更好的视觉搜索效果。
<img src="image/example.jpg" alt="示例图像">
5. 結語
HTML5的出现为网页开发带来了革命性的变化,开发者不仅可以构建出功能丰富的网页,还能确保用户体验良好。通过合理地利用HTML5的语义化结构、多媒体支持及表单改进,开发者可以极大地提升网页的质量和可用性。同时,在保持良好的SEO策略的前提下,创建出高质量的网站将变得更加容易。